Forward Geologic Modeling of the Seismic Response


In the absence of direct velocity control, TKS - ModPAK can automatically convert resistivity or density logs to velocity. For simpler models, blocks can be defined with a constant velocity and density. The time-depth function at each well is interpolated to convert the depth section to time before convolution. Modeled traces are calculated using a theoretical or an extracted wavelet.

Key Features

  • ModPAK is part of SMT’s integrated KINGDOM® family of products
  • Interpret surfaces from formation tops or correlate on-the-fly
  • Incorporate depth data including grids and fault cuts
  • Distribute log-based geophysical properties for vertical and deviated boreholes
  • Model faults, channels, pinchouts and facies changes
  • Model onlaps, angular unconformities and reservoir fluid changes
  • Seismic wavelets can be user defined or derived from the seismic data
  • Automatically convert resistivity or density to velocity where a sonic log is unavailable
  • Overlay real seismic data on the generated traces for comparison
  • Save the generated seismic traces as a new 2D survey in the project for comparison with seismic data
